Nyota Minerals Limited ('Nyota' or 'the Company')

Placing of £4.0 million and Share Purchase Plan

Nyota Minerals Limited (ASX/AIM: NYO), the East African gold exploration and development company, is pleased to announce that it has conditionally raised up to £4.0 million (before expenses) by way of a Placing of up to 200,000,000 new fully paid ordinary shares of the Company ('Ordinary Shares') ('the Placing') with new institutional investors and existing shareholders, including Centamin plc ('Centamin') and Resource Capital Fund V L.P. ('RCF'), at a price of £0.02 per share ('Placing Price').

Overview

£4 million raised through a placing at 2 pence per share

Share Purchase Plan ('SPP') to enable eligible shareholders to each subscribe for up to A$15,000 worth of new Ordinary Shares at the Placing Price

Funds raised to complete a review of the Feeder Zone and internal optimisation of

the Bankable Feasibility Study ('BFS'), advance negotiations with the Ethiopian Government for the issue of a mining licence for Tulu Kapi ('Mining Licence') and for general working capital purposes

Nyota CEO, Richard Chase, commented "We are pleased to have received on-going support from a number of existing shareholders, with more than three quarters of the allocation of new shares being to them.
Raising money in the current financial market is a challenge for many exploration and development companies. This experience has been particularly evident in the lead up to the formal granting of our Mining Licence, which we believe will significantly de-risk the onward development of the Tulu Kapi Gold Project in Ethiopia. We intend to preserve our cash reserves whilst focusing on realising the value identified during 2012.
Having already highlighted the viability of developing an open pit project at Tulu Kapi through the DFS we are now focused on achieving a Mining Licence, completing preliminary studies on the Feeder Zone and undertaking an overall review of the implementation of the
Tulu Kapi project including the Feeder Zone, which we anticipate will provide considerable
further value to the economic fundamentals."

The Placing

Under the Placing, 95,000,00 Ordinary Shares have been placed firm in accordance with ASX Listing Rule 7.1 and therefore not subject to shareholder approval ('Firm Placing Shares'). An additional 105,000,000 Placing Shares, ('Conditional Placing Shares') have been placed with investors conditional on shareholder approval. A circular convening a general meeting of the Company will be posted to Nyota shareholders in the next 14 days and placed on
Nyota's website at www.nyotaminerals.com.
Centamin, which has an interest in 90,000,000 Ordinary Shares (representing approximately
13.6 per cent. of the Company's existing issued share capital) has agreed to subscribe for
81,000,000 Placing Shares (comprising 38,475,000 Firm Placing Shares and 42,525,000
Conditional Placing Shares). Following the Placing and assuming shareholders approve the issue of the Conditional Placing Shares, Centamin will hold 171,000,000 Ordinary Shares, representing 19.9% of the enlarged share capital of the Company immediately following the Placing but before the SPP. Should shareholders not approve the issue of the Conditional Placing Shares, Centamin's shareholding would be 128,475,000 Ordinary Shares, representing 17.0% of the then enlarged share capital.
As Centamin is a substantial shareholder in Nyota, it is deemed to be a "related party" under AIM Rules for Companies and accordingly its participation in the Placing constitutes a related party transaction for the purposes of Rule 13 of the AIM Rules for Companies.
The Directors, having consulted with the Company's nominated adviser, RFC Ambrian, consider that the terms on which Nyota is participating in the Placing to be fair and reasonable insofar as all shareholders are concerned.
RCF has agreed to subscribe for 50,000,000 Placing Shares (comprising 23,750,000 Firm Placing Shares and 26,250,000 Conditional Placing Shares). Following the Placing and assuming shareholders approve the issue of the Conditional Placing Shares, RCF will hold
114,000,000 Ordinary Shares, representing 13.2% of the enlarged share capital of the
Company immediately following the Placing but before the SPP. Should shareholders not
approve the issue of the Conditional Placing Shares, RCF's shareholding would be
84,750,000 Ordinary Shares, representing 11.6% of the then enlarged share capital.

Use of Proceeds

The funds raised will enable Nyota to:

continue its negotiations with the Ethiopian Government for the issue of a Mining

Licence for Tulu Kapi;

complete a review of the Definitive Feasibility Study, in particular the mining scenario, costs and implementation plan; and

complete a scoping study of the Feeder Zone; which was not included in the

Feasibility Study. (An update on the Feeder Zone was announced on 21 January,
2013)
The Board has discussed the possibility of a strategic partner assisting with the development of Tulu Kapi and funds raised from the Placing will enable the Board to pursue these discussions in parallel with the project financing.

Cost Cutting Programme

The funds raised will provide sufficient working capital until at least 30 September 2013.
As previously announced, the Company has commenced a substantial cost cutting programme intended to extend the period over which the working capital available to the Company will be spent. The two key components of this programme are a reduction in corporate overheads and the scaling-back of field work.
The Board has resolved to reduce the size and expense of the Board of Directors by reducing it to 5 persons and to appoint of a new independent director. Other corporate overheads to be targeted include reduced expenditure on external consultants and the consolidation of corporate functions in London and Perth.
Following an intense period of activity to complete the DFS and Feeder Zone drill programme, the Board has determined that a reduced presence on the ground is appropriate for the coming months. No further drilling will be undertaken in the immediate future and the number of technical staff, both Ethiopian and expatriates, will be reduced accordingly. The Company will however maintain its Community Liaison presence at Tulu Kapi in order to protect its social licence to operate and to be in a position to ramp-up activities at Tulu Kapi when the Mining Licence is granted.

Share Purchase Plan

The Company also intends to undertake a Share Purchase Plan ('SPP') in accordance with the relief from the disclosure requirements provided by the Australian Securities & Investments Commission. The SPP will enable eligible shareholders of the Company to have the opportunity to subscribe for new Ordinary Shares at the Placing Price of up to a maximum investment of A$15,000 per shareholder ('SPP Shares'). Subject to applicable securities laws, the SPP will be offered on similar terms to all shareholders on a non- renounceable basis and will be limited to an aggregate total amount of 40 million shares.
An eligible shareholder is one who is recorded in the Company's register of members on 20
February 2013, being the business day prior to the date of this announcement, and whose
registered address is in a place where it is lawful and practical for the Company to offer shares to those holders (in the reasonable opinion of the Company).
Where the registered holder is a custodian that holds shares on behalf of a beneficiary, each beneficiary may benefit from the same entitlement subject to the custodian meeting certain disclosure and other requirements and the custodian extending the offer to its beneficiaries (i.e. the offer cannot be made to the beneficiary directly).
If applications for more than 40 million shares are received, the Company may in its absolute discretion, undertake a scaleback to the extent and in the manner it sees fit. However, the SPP will not be underwritten and any shortfall shares under the SPP will not be allotted or issued to other persons. If required shareholder approval for the SPP will be sought at the forthcoming shareholder meeting.
A written offer document will be made available to eligible shareholders in due course and a further announcement will be made at that time

Further Information

200,000,000 new Ordinary Shares will be issued pursuant to the Placing ('the Placing Shares') representing approximately 30% of Nyota's issued share capital as enlarged by the issue of the Placing Shares. The Placing Shares will, when issued, rank pari passu in all respects with the existing Ordinary Shares in Nyota.
95,000,000 Ordinary Shares have been placed firm ('Firm Placing Shares') and 105,000,000
Ordinary Shares have been conditionally placed subject to the passing of certain resolutions by the Company's shareholders at a general meeting to be held on or about 3 April 2013 required to give the Directors the authority to allot the Conditional Placing Shares ('Conditional Placing Shares').
A circular convening that general meeting will be posted to Nyota shareholders in the next
14 days and placed on Nyota's website at www.nyotaminerals.com.

The Firm Placing Shares

Application will be made to the Australian Securities Exchange ('ASX') for the Firm Placing Shares to be quoted on ASX and to the London Stock Exchange for the Firm Placing Shares to be admitted to trading on AIM ('First Admission'). It is expected that First Admission will become effective and that dealings in the Firm Placing Shares on AIM will commence at 8.00 a.m. on 27 February 2013.
Following the issue of the 95,000,000 Firm Placing Shares, the number of Ordinary Shares on issue will be 755,800,913.

The Conditional Placing Shares

Subject to shareholder approval at the general meeting, the Company will also apply for admission of the Conditional Placing Shares on AIM and the ASX ('Second Admission'). It is expected that Second Admission will take place and that trading will commence on AIM on or around 8 April] 2013. Following Second Admission the Company's issued share capital will consist of 860,800,913 Ordinary Shares.
